Tree Pruning in Allentown, PA
Tree pruning services involve selectively trimming and shaping trees to promote healthy growth, improve appearance, and ensure safety on residential properties. This process can include removing dead or diseased branches, reducing the size of overgrown limbs, and maintaining the overall structure of the tree. Homeowners often request pruning for aesthetic reasons, to prevent interference with power lines or structures, and to reduce the risk of falling branches during storms. Projects may range from routine maintenance to more specialized shaping or corrective pruning, depending on the condition and type of trees on the property.
Before requesting tree pruning, property owners should consider the specific goals for their trees, such as enhancing curb appeal or addressing safety concerns. It’s also helpful to understand the type and age of the trees, as different species may require different pruning techniques. Additionally, knowing the extent of the work needed and any potential impact on the tree’s health can guide the planning process. Clear communication about these aspects can help ensure the pruning aligns with the property's needs and maintains the longevity of the trees.

Common Tree Pruning Jobs
Tree pruning - removes dead or overgrown branches to improve tree health and appearance.
Structural pruning - shapes young trees to promote strong growth and proper form.
Safety pruning - reduces hazards by removing branches that pose risks to property or people.
Thinning - decreases branch density to increase light penetration and air circulation.
Fruit tree pruning - enhances fruit production and encourages better fruit quality.
Storm damage pruning - clears broken or damaged branches after severe weather events.
Tree Pruning Questions
Why is tree pruning important? Tree pruning helps maintain tree health, encourages proper growth, and improves the overall appearance of trees on a property.
When is the best time to prune trees? The ideal time to prune trees is during dormancy, typically in late winter or early spring, to promote healthy growth.
What types of pruning are commonly requested? Common pruning projects include removing dead or damaged branches, shaping the canopy, and reducing tree height for safety.
How does pruning benefit property safety? Proper pruning reduces the risk of falling branches and tree failure, helping to keep the area safe for residents and visitors.
